dationdows操作系統下的GUI程序開發。ADO(ActiveX Data Objects)是微軟公司開發的一種數據訪問技術,用于訪問各種數據源。本篇文章將詳細介紹如何使用MFC和ADO連接MySQL數據庫。
一、準備工作
1.安裝MySQL數據庫
在官網上下載MySQL安裝包,按照安裝向導進行安裝即可。
nector/C++
nector/C++,安裝后將其添加到Visual Studio的項目中。
3.創建MFC應用程序
打開Visual Studio,選擇“創建新項目”,選擇“MFC應用程序”,按照向導進行創建。
二、連接MySQL數據庫
1.添加頭文件
在stdafx.h文件中添加以下代碼:
cludeysql.h>cludeysql.h>cludeysql.h>
2.連接數據庫
在應用程序的初始化函數中,添加以下代碼:
ysqlew MYSQL;ysqlitysql);ysqlnectysqlame", 3306, NULL, 0);
ame是數據庫名稱,3306是端口號。
3.查詢數據
在需要查詢數據的地方,添加以下代碼:
MYSQL_RES* result = NULL;
MYSQL_ROW row;ysqlysqlame");ysqlysql);ysql_fetch_row(result)) {
//對每行數據進行操作
}ysql_free_result(result);
ame是需要查詢的表名。
4.關閉數據庫連接
在程序結束時,添加以下代碼:
ysqlysql);
以上就是使用MFC和ADO連接MySQL數據庫的詳細教程。如有疑問,歡迎留言討論。